Since Jim has strong 60 Hz components, is it possible the 300 Hz seen is the 5th harmonic of 60 Hz? Lee, KD0IF and I will each select a section from or moon data and will send it to Yves as well for his analysis.  If something is detected we can also send data taken away from the moon. So far I have not detected anything on the data from my 4" receiver using Spectrum Lab. Lee was using an 8" receiver but neither of us had an optical filter at that time.  I just received and installed  a 589 nm center, 11 nm wide filter which I need to start experimenting with. Keep up the good work all.

  Jim,
I tested your entire sound file with my best Spectran settings and I find 
with no doubt a very thin line at 300 Hz.
The 100 Hz line is not viewable but seems "suspected" at some moments.
It is normal the 300 Hz is well stronger because with a perfect equilibrated 
three phased network the 100 Hz is cancelled.
This 300 Hz line is only 2 to 5 dB above the background noise in a 0.084 Hz 
bandwidth !
It is about the same level we found with Marius F8DO on the 120 / 360 Hz 
lines from France during our April lunar eclipse.
Your 60 Hz line seems very strong that means probably a spurious coupling 
injection.
To avoid this problem we use an audio transformer to isolate the coupling 
loops between the optical RX and the PC.
The optical RX frame and the 0V RX PSU (via separate 12V battery) is 
grounded by a 30 cm iron picket only at the RX side.
To detect so small levels each details able to reduce spurious extra noise 
are very important.
I have tested all the possible lines that could be generated by my local 50 
Hz in the the PC sound card during your file to FFTSDP waterfall convertion.
I found no lines on 50 150 200 250 350 Hz that is encouraging for the result 
validity ?
We look forward to your reports with our Spectran parameters and with your 
PCs on this same file.
